安装前准备工作
1. 查看Linux内核版本, 版本必须大于2.6.24
shell: uname -a
2. 检查Device Mapper (存储驱动)
shell: ls -l /sys/class/misc/device-mapper
Centos安装Dcoker的方式
yum安装
1. 更新yum库 shell:yum update 2. 新增Docker的yum源 shell:tee /etc/yum.repos.d/docker.repo <<-'EOF' [dockerrepo] name=Docker Repository baseurl=https://yum.dockerproject.org/repo/main/centos/7/ enabled=1 gpgcheck=1 gpgkey=https://yum.dockerproject.org/gpg EOF 3. 安装Docker包 shell:yum install docker-engine 4. 启动Docker shell:service docker start 5. 测试Docker是否正确安装 shell:$ docker run hello-world
脚本安装
1. 更新yum库 shell:yum update 2. 运行Docker安装脚本 shell:curl -fsSL https://get.docker.com/ | sodu sh 3. 启动Docker shell:service docker start 4. 测试Docker是否正确安装 shell:$ sudo docker run hello-world
创建用户组
使用非root用户时,需要给docker添加用户组
1. groupadd docker //docker为用户组名
2. gpasswd -a ${USER} docker //将当前用户添加到docker用户组中
3. service docker restart //重启docker